Countless times the Botswana Football League’s (BFL) revolving door has swung to welcome a new sheriff amidst soaring expectations for the local game, but the highly charged Lekidi Centre environment has proved too suffocating for almost all its arrivals. Billy Sekgororoane, known for his social media engagements on ‘problem solving’, is the latest to check in at the BFL. But will his skill set be sufficient to solve a myriad of problems that bedevil the domestic league, asks Staff Writer, MQONDISI DUBE

Often at hand to proffer solutions to some common problems facing Botswana across the spectrum, Sekgororoane finds himself in the cross-hairs, now tasked with putting his theoretical ‘problem solving’ submissions into practice.

Sekgororoane was picked from a group of candidates who included Tshepo Sedimo, Sidney Magagane, Bennett Mamelodi, Olebile Sikwane and Senzo Mbatha.
